Neighborhood Overview

Keiser University-Lakeland is situated in the heart of Central Florida, conveniently located just off Interstate 4, a major artery connecting Tampa and Orlando. This strategic placement offers easy access to a wealth of regional attractions, making Lakeland a practical base for exploration. The university is located in a developing commercial and industrial zone, with a mix of businesses and services catering to the local community and transient traffic along the interstate. For those flying in, Tampa International Airport (TPA) and Orlando International Airport (MCO) are the primary gateways, each approximately a 45- to 60-minute drive away, depending on traffic. Lakeland Linder International Airport (LAL) is much closer, often serving private and some commercial flights, and is a very short drive from the campus. Navigating the area is straightforward, primarily relying on personal vehicles or rideshare services due to the spread-out nature of many amenities. Planning your arrival to avoid peak rush hour on I-4, especially during weekday mornings and late afternoons, is advisable to ensure a smoother journey to campus and your accommodations.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Lakeland is mild, with daytime temperatures typically ranging from the mid-60s to low 70s Fahrenheit. Evenings can be cool, often dropping into the 40s or 50s. Visitors should pack layers, including a light jacket or sweater for cooler mornings and evenings, while light long-sleeve shirts and pants are usually sufficient for daytime comfort. It's generally an excellent time for outdoor activities with minimal humidity.

🌱

Spring & early summer

As spring progresses into early summer, temperatures gradually rise, reaching the high 80s and low 90s Fahrenheit. Humidity also begins to increase, making the air feel warmer. Light, breathable clothing like shorts, t-shirts, and sundresses are ideal. Be prepared for increasing chances of afternoon pop-up showers, which are common during this transition period.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er brings the peak of Florida's heat and humidity, with daily highs consistently in the low to mid-90s Fahrenheit. The "feels like" temperature can often exceed 100 degrees due to humidity. Lightweight, moisture-wicking fabrics are essential. Afternoon thunderstorms are a daily occurrence and can be quite intense, so outdoor plans should often have an indoor alternative or be scheduled for the cooler mornings.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ers a welcome respite from the summer heat, with temperatures gradually cooling through September and October into the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. Humidity levels typically decrease. This season is often considered one of the most pleasant for visiting, with comfortable conditions for exploring the area. Packing versatile layers remains a good strategy as temperatures can fluctuate.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is a significant factor, especially from late spring through early fall, primarily in the form of intense, brief afternoon thunderstorms that can cause localized flooding and disrupt outdoor activities. Snow is virtually non-existent in this region of Florida. Visitors should always check weather forecasts before outdoor excursions and be prepared for sudden downpours by carrying an umbrella or poncho.
